Bathroom Fan Replacement in Alpharetta, GA
Bathroom fan replacement services involve removing an existing exhaust fan and installing a new unit to improve ventilation within a bathroom space. This service covers a variety of projects, including upgrading outdated or malfunctioning fans, replacing units that no longer operate efficiently, or installing new fans in remodeled or newly constructed bathrooms. Property owners often seek this service to reduce excess moisture, prevent mold growth, and enhance air quality, especially in bathrooms without proper ventilation systems.
Before requesting bathroom fan replacement, property owners typically want to understand the compatibility of the new fan with their existing ductwork and electrical connections. It’s also helpful to consider the size and airflow capacity of the fan to ensure it adequately ventilates the space. Clarifying whether the new unit meets current building codes and energy efficiency standards can assist in making an informed decision. Proper installation ensures optimal operation, quiet performance, and long-term durability of the ventilation system.

Bathroom Fan Replacement Questions
When should a bathroom fan be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the fan is noisy, not functioning properly, or shows signs of wear like rust or damage.
Can a bathroom fan be upgraded to a quieter model? Yes, upgrading to a quieter fan can improve comfort and reduce noise in the bathroom space.
What are common signs indicating a bathroom fan needs replacement? Signs include persistent noise, failure to turn on, or inadequate ventilation after cleaning and maintenance.
Is it necessary to replace the entire fan or just parts? Often, replacing the entire fan unit ensures reliable operation, especially if multiple components are worn or damaged.
